Thermo Fisher Scientific Inc (TMO), a behemoth in the healthcare sector with a market capitalization of $194.52 billion, stands as a pivotal player in the diagnostics and research industry. Headquartered in Waltham, Massachusetts, the company offers an array of life sciences solutions, analytical instruments, specialty diagnostics, and laboratory products and services globally. With its diversified operations, Thermo Fisher not only caters to the life sciences and pharmaceutical sectors but also serves academic, governmental, and industrial markets.

Currently, TMO shares are trading at $523.44, showcasing a modest price change of 0.02%. The stock’s 52-week range highlights a floor at $404.94 and a ceiling at $639.45, reflecting its resilience in the face of market volatility. Notably, the stock’s current price positions it below its 200-day moving average of $526.47 but comfortably above the 50-day moving average of $473.40, suggesting a bullish momentum in the short term. The Relative Strength Index (RSI) of 69.96 further supports this outlook, hovering near the overbought threshold.

From a valuation perspective, Thermo Fisher’s forward Price-to-Earnings (P/E) ratio stands at 19.21, indicating a reasonable valuation compared to industry peers, albeit lacking trailing P/E and PEG ratios. This metric, coupled with a robust revenue growth of 6.20% and a commendable Return on Equity (ROE) of 13.52%, underlines the company’s potential for sustained profitability and investor returns.

The company’s financial health is further affirmed by its substantial free cash flow of $5.52 billion, providing ample liquidity to support its operations, innovate, and capitalize on growth opportunities. Despite a relatively low dividend yield of 0.36%, the payout ratio of 9.68% implies that Thermo Fisher is retaining significant earnings to fuel its expansion strategies, a positive signal for growth-oriented investors.

Analyst sentiment towards Thermo Fisher is overwhelmingly positive, with 22 buy ratings and no sell ratings. The average target price of $596.26 suggests a potential upside of 13.91%, making it an attractive proposition for investors seeking capital appreciation. Furthermore, the target price range extends up to $750.00, offering substantial room for value appreciation should the company meet or exceed growth expectations.
